时间:2024-10-07 来源:网络 人气:
随着电子技术的不断发展,高速硬件除法器在信号处理、通信系统、工业控制等领域扮演着越来越重要的角色。本文将深入解析高速硬件除法器的流程图,帮助读者更好地理解其工作原理和应用。
在数字信号处理中,除法操作是常见的数学运算之一。传统的软件除法器由于计算量大、速度慢,难以满足高速信号处理的需求。因此,硬件除法器应运而生,它通过专用硬件电路实现快速除法运算,极大地提高了系统的处理速度。
高速硬件除法器是一种基于专用集成电路(ASIC)或现场可编程门阵列(FPGA)的硬件设备,它能够实现高速、高精度的除法运算。与传统软件除法器相比,硬件除法器具有以下特点:
高速度:硬件除法器能够实现每秒数百万次甚至数十亿次除法运算,满足高速信号处理的需求。
高精度:通过优化电路设计,硬件除法器可以实现高精度的除法运算,保证信号处理的准确性。
低功耗:硬件除法器采用低功耗设计,有利于降低系统功耗,提高能效。
下面将详细解析高速硬件除法器的流程图,主要包括以下几个步骤:
输入信号经过预处理,包括放大、滤波、采样等操作,以确保信号质量。预处理后的信号送入除法器进行运算。
在除法器内部,首先将输入信号转换为分数形式。分数运算包括分子和分母的乘法、除法等操作。为了提高运算速度,通常采用流水线结构,将分子和分母的运算并行处理。
分数运算后,需要对结果进行化简。化简过程包括约分、合并同类项等操作,以降低运算复杂度和提高精度。
化简后的分数信号经过D/A转换,转换为模拟信号输出。输出信号经过滤波、放大等处理,以满足实际应用需求。
在除法运算过程中,可能会出现溢出、下溢等错误。为了提高系统的鲁棒性,除法器需要具备错误处理功能,如异常检测、恢复等。
高速硬件除法器在多个领域具有广泛的应用,以下列举几个典型应用场景:
通信系统:在数字信号处理、调制解调、信道编码等环节,高速硬件除法器能够提高信号处理速度和精度。
工业控制:在电机控制、传感器数据处理等环节,高速硬件除法器能够实现实时、高精度的运算,提高系统性能。
音频处理:在音频信号处理、音频编码等环节,高速硬件除法器能够提高音频处理速度和音质。
本文对高速硬件除法器的流程图进行了详细解析,介绍了其工作原理和应用。随着电子技术的不断发展,高速硬件除法器将在更多领域发挥重要作用,为我国电子信息产业的发展贡献力量。